Bittu has been very active in the Kingston community, from 1998 to the present.  He began his community involvement by working with others to address community safety issues through the Kingston Township Community Policing Association in 1998.  While he continues to be involved in community safety activities, Bittu has also been active in addressing other community issues, such as schools, hospitals, economic development, conservation, heritage and municipal government.  Bittu’s broad and extensive community involvement makes him the ideal candidate to represent Kingston & the Islands in Parliament after the next federal election.  Bittu has been involved in the following community activities:

  • Director, University Hospitals Kingston Foundation (2008 – present)
  • Director, Kingston General Hospital Foundation (2007 – present)
  • President, Friends of the Penitentiary Museum (2008 – 10)
  • Director, Friends of the Penitentiary Museum (2007 – 08)
  • Deputy Mayor, City of Kingston (2005-06)
  • City Councillor, City of Kingston (2003-06)
  • Director, Kingston Economic Development Corporation (2003 – 06)
  • Director and Secretary, Kingston Technology Exchange Centre (2005 – present)
  • Charter Member, Penn City Civitan Club (2004 – present)
  • Inspector, Kingston District Safety Council child care seat inspection clinics (2003 – present)
  • Associate Member, Royal Canadian Legion Branch 631 (2003 – 05)
  • Vice President, Kingston Area Race Relations Association (2003 – 04)
  • Executive Committee, Greater Kingston Area Safe and Sober Community Alliance (2001 – present)
  • Vice President, Kingston District Safety Council (2001 – 06)
  • Community Representative, Bayridge Secondary School Council (2001 – 04)
  • President, Queen’s University Alumni Association – Kingston Branch (2001 – 03)
  • Secretary, Kingston Police Services Board Advisory Committee on Race Relations (2001 – 03)
  • City of Kingston representative, Lemoine’s Point Advisory Committee, Cataraqui Region Conservation Authority (2001 – 02)
  • Member, Community Policing Advisory Council of Ontario (2000-02)
  • Community Representative, Truedell Public School Council (2000 – 01)
  • Member, Kingston District Safety Council (1999 – present)
  • Member, Police Chief’s Advisory Council (1999 – 2003)
  • President, Kingston West Community Policing Association (1999 – 2002)
  • Member, Kingston Neighbourhood Watch Committee (1998 – 2003)
  • Chairperson, Kingston Township Community Policing Association (1998 – 99)
  • President, SportsFest Executive Committee (1997 - 2002)
  • Queen’s Law Students’ Society Representative to A.M.S. Assembly (1996-98)
  • Queen’s A.M.S. Tricolour Award Selection Committee (1996-98)
